...of a single turntable. This is not very suitable for today’s type of clubs. The first direct drive turntable was the SP-10 and was only replaced ten years later with the SL-1200MK2 which was inspired by Technics in the way that their aim was to manufacture a turntable which was built not only for quality but durable enough to cope with sustained, heavy-duty use. This set the standard for direct drive turntables designed specifically for club environments and DJs who wanted to play a continuous flow of music without any gaps and be able to do this by changing the speeds of the records. Previous versions of turntables did not even have pitch control so you can imagine how difficult that would have been. The design of the 1210 has not changed noticeably since the 1200 series and only minor modifications are made in each new variation... Read review

...It's the same review as the Technics SL-1200 MK5 because the only difference between the SL-1200 MK5 and SL-1210 MK5 is the colour. The SL-1200 is silver and the SL1210 is black. Not many people realise it. The amount of people I've met who say "yeah...the 1210's are better aren't they!?" and "the 1210's are more powerful". When I was trying to sell 1200's MK2, I had difficulty selling them to 2nd hand stores because the shops were only after 1210's because of this illusion that the 1210 is a better deck With my experience of this turntable I would say it is a very good turntable for the use of Dj'ing. ...Technics are famous for there remarkable series of 1200 decks being the industry standard and favourite of D.j's across the globe. The 1210's are simply the black version of the 1200's being mechanically no different from the silver 1200's. The 1200 series are renowned for their almost indestructible build quality and blistering performance with start up times of less then half a second and a high powered direct drive motor delivering a massive 1.5Kg cm of torque there sure to deliver to even the most demanding artist. The SL 1210 of course also come with an adjustable 8% plus and minus pitch gage to help keep your tunes in time and the much needed spot light works a treat in dark situations were finding your mark on the record can be a real bother. The classic silver s-tone arm couldn't be better it swings with a real smoothness... Read review
